Dan Weishaar, 69, of North Syracuse, passed away January 30, 2025, surrounded by family. He was born in Buffalo, NY on March 30, 1955 to William and Alicia Weishaar.
He was a veteran of the U.S. Air Force. He retired from Pengate Handling Systems in 2021.
Dan was a true character. He was unapologetically himself and didn't care what people thought about him. To know him was to love him. He was a devoted family man, who always gave his all. He was always there and you always felt his love.
Dan loved loud music, especially ELO. He was an avid Notre Dame fan. He enjoyed spending time with family. He also enjoyed hanging out with his neighbors. Most of all, he loved cuddling with his cat, Missy.
He was preceded in death by his parents; William and Alicia; brother, Kurt; and his wife, the love of his life, Pam (Pooh).
He is survived by his daughter, Kimberly (Michael) Fay; granddaughter, Kristen; grandson, Josh; sister, Sharon (Tony) Rivalie and a long line of nieces and nephews.
Graveside services will be held on Wednesday, February 5, 2025 at 11 am at North Syracuse Cemetery.
